Discuss adding movable bulkhead to Richmond Natatorium renovation project
In Plain English
The city is renovating the Richmond Natatorium pool facility, also known as the Plunge. Staff wants council input on whether to include a movable bulkhead in the renovation plans. A movable bulkhead divides a pool into sections for different activities like lap swimming and water aerobics.

Votes
Support the bulkhead for the Richmond Natatorium renovation
5 to 1
Why This Vote Matters
The council voted to include a movable bulkhead in the renovation plans for the Richmond Natatorium pool facility, also known as the Plunge. A movable bulkhead would divide the pool into sections for different activities like lap swimming and water aerobics. The council supported the addition with broad support in a 5-1 vote, with Councilmember Bates dissenting and Councilmember McLaughlin absent. This decision will guide staff as they finalize the renovation plans for the public pool facility.
